Quirky Quips
"I look like him? . . . don't ever come to HK please!"

- Chow Yun Fatt to Li Nanxing in 1994.
"I want to share this award with Thomas Ong (winked at Thomas) because I think he also deserves this!"
- Fann Wong, when crowned Best Newcomer in 1995
"I think I won because of the way I walked!"
- Xie Shaoguang, Best Supporting Actor for Golden Pillow in 1996.
"Thanks for supporting 'ai-yo-yo' but don't forget my name is Chen Liping!"
- Chen Liping, Top 5 Most Popular Female Artiste, 1996.
"Can I bring back this result slip?"
- Zoe Tay, freezing her Best Actress announcement slip for eternity in 1996.
"I've stood here so many times, I feel embarrassed."
- Li Nanxing, Top 10 Most Popular Male Artistes, 1997.
"Nothing great, this kinda award, wait long long will get."
- Henry Thia, 1999, on his teacher Jack Neo's Special Achievement Award.
". . . thank someone I forgot to thank last year . . . she almost didn't want to marry me. "
- Mark Lee, Best Comedy Performer, 1999.
". . . I've a lot of pressure from Mark especially, dunno why but he seems to be getting younger these days, just look at his weird hairstyles and I've no hair for them to play . . ."
- follicle-challenged Jack Neo, Top 10 Most Popular Male Artistes, 1999.
Attitude Awards (Our Version!)
· MOST ACCURATE PREMONITION

Xie Xian, whose words to the younger viewers "go back and ask your mothers/grandmothers if you don't know me" proved ironic when his son Nicholas Tse fell for one mother.
· MOST SPECTACULAR WALK-UP TO STAGE
Xie Shaoguang who swaggered up stage just like his role in Golden Pillow when his name was called for Best Supporting Actor.
· BEST SPEAKER FROM HONGKONG
Kenny Bee
· WORST SPEAKER FROM HONGKONG
Guan Haishan (80% of speech was made in Cantonese)
· SMARTEST DRESSED
Zoe Tay in 1996 when she wore an all-buttoned up pant suit.
· MOST PRACTICAL WINNER
Chew Chor Meng in 1997 when he told his fans "not to be shocked when you see your phone bills!"
· MOST UNUSUAL MARRIAGE PROPOSAL
Rayson Tan in 1997 when he announced "…thank my family and someone soon-to-be my family…Chen Liping"
· MOST UNUSUAL REUNION
Sandra Ng and Mai Haowei in 1997 when Sandra presented a Top 10 Most Popular Male Artistes award to her acting classmate 13 years ago.
· MOST OBEDIENT PRESENTER
Jacky Cheung in 1997 when he called Zoe Tay "Ah Jie" because he was told to do so when he saw a name with "yu" (Zoe's Chinese moniker) in it.
· MOST ENTERPRISING WINNER
Chen Liping in 1997 when she said frankly "my contract is expiring soon, dunno if this award is useful?" and met with claps of approval from hubby.
· MOST UNSUSPECTING WINNER
1998 - Mark Lee for Best Comedy Performer, was mouthing "Liang Zhiqiang" - his teacher Jack Neo's name but was stunned instead when his name was read.
· MOST ANIMATED PRESENTER
Harlem Yu
· MOST UNWILLING 'THANK-YOU'
Yang Libing in 1999 when she was awarded Best Supporting Actress for Wok Of Life said, "Ok, I'll thank Li Nanxing, even though he has NEVER thanked me all these years!", succumbing to taunts from fans.
· MOST WIDELY-LOVED
Chen Liping in 1999 when she thanked "all my Malay and Indian supporters!".
· MOST EYE-POPPING APPEARANCE
Zoe Tay and Fann Wong walking down the red carpet together before the award proper in 2000.
